site stats

Prefix sum of array

WebAug 19, 2024 · JavaScript Basic: Exercise-131 with Solution. Write a JavaScript program to create an array of prefix sums of the given array. In computer science, the prefix sum, … WebThis video will explain the Prefix sum algorithm and explain its application and how we can use this algorithm to solve most of the array interview questions...

Running Sum of 1d Array - LeetCode

WebFeb 4, 2024 · Prefix Sum of Matrix (Or 2D Array) in C++. C++ Server Side Programming Programming. In this problem, we are given a 2D array of integer values mat [] []. Our task … rssb publications https://thehiltys.com

Prefix Sum - Scaler Topics

WebFeb 2, 2024 · Without any fuss or delay let me show you how can you get the prefix sum array. Here is the implementation in Javascript: const prefixSum = arr => { // Get the size … WebFeb 8, 2024 · A prefix sum algorithm is a simple and efficient way to calculate the cumulative sum of an array. It can be used in various algorithms to perform tasks like … WebFeb 24, 2024 · The time complexity of Prefix Sum is O(n) since we need to iterate through the input array once all the items in the array. But after the prefix sum array is computed, … rssb possession of sidings

Prefix Sum & Suffix Sum - Programming Tools - DEV Community

Category:Prefix Sum of Matrix (Or 2D Array) - GeeksforGeeks

Tags:Prefix sum of array

Prefix sum of array

Prefix Sum Array Explained - YouTube

WebJan 10, 2024 · For example element one in new array is element one in original array. Element two in new array is sum of element one an element two in original array. Element … Web1 day ago · The time complexity of the above code is O(N), as we are creating a new array of size N. Prefix Sum Approach. In the prefix sum approach, we are going to create a prefix …

Prefix sum of array

Did you know?

WebJan 4, 2024 · That is, the sum of the array elements on the half-interval from 2 to 5 is just b[5] - b[2], so if we pre-calculated the array of prefix sums, then we can answer the … WebThe prefix sum array is the opposite of the difference array. Given an array of numbers and an arbitrary constant , we first append onto the front of the array, and then replace each …

WebArrays - Prefix Sum¶ Prefix array is a very vital tool in competitive programming. This helps to minimize the repeated calculation done in an array and thus reduces the time … WebĐộ dài mảng. Đối với mảng cộng dồn, do ta cần thêm một hằng số c ở đầu mảng, độ dài của mảng S (c, A) là n + 1, nhiều hơn 1 phần tử so với mảng A gốc. Ngược lại, mảng hiệu …

WebFeb 7, 2024 · Prefix Sum Array - Efficient Approach. Given an array arr [] of size n, its prefix sum array is another array prefixSum [] of the same size, such that the value of prefixSum … Web1 day ago · The time complexity of the above code is O(N), as we are creating a new array of size N. Prefix Sum Approach. In the prefix sum approach, we are going to create a prefix sum array and each index of the prefix sum array contains the sum of all the elements up to current index. Let us see its code −. Example

WebThe first logical optimization would be to do one-dimensional prefix sums of each row. Then, we'd have the following row-prefix sum matrix. The desired subarray sum of each row in …

WebApr 10, 2024 · Method 2: Prefix Sum. Another way to calculate an array's equilibrium index is the prefix sum method. With this method, we first compute the array's prefix sum, which is the sum of elements from the array's beginning to the current index. Then, using the prefix sum, we loop through the array, checking if the total of elements to the left of the ... rssb q and aWebCreating Prefix array. Prefix array can easily be constructed by travelling the array A once. This can be done by using the formula : PA[ i ] = PA [ i − 1 ] + A[i] Here i varies from 1 to N … rssb protection zoneWebAug 24, 2024 · The logic is based on Prefix Sum Array. Both the problem can be solved using a single approach. SO. There are two cases: The sum from indices 0 to n is the … rssb rail adhesionWebNov 4, 2024 · self.prefix_sum[0] = array[0] for i in range(1, len_array): self.prefix_sum[i] = self.prefix_sum[i - 1] + array[i] def get_sum(self, start: int, end: int) -> int: """ The function … rssb rctThere are two key algorithms for computing a prefix sum in parallel. The first offers a shorter span and more parallelism but is not work-efficient. The second is work-efficient but requires double the span and offers less parallelism. These are presented in turn below. Hillis and Steele present the following parallel prefix sum algorithm: rssb rail technical strategyWebJul 19, 2024 · Prefix Sum For 2D Array - Compute Prefix Sum For two Dimensional Array(Prefix Sum Of Matrix). Given a 2-Dimensional array of integers array[R][C], where R … rssb pusa road phoneWebGiven an array nums. We define a running sum of an array as runningSum [i] = sum (nums [0]…nums [i]). Return the running sum of nums. Example 1: Input: nums = [1,2,3,4] Output: [1,3,6,10] Explanation: Running sum is obtained as follows: [1, 1+2, 1+2+3, 1+2+3+4]. Example 2: Input: nums = [1,1,1,1,1] Output: [1,2,3,4,5] Explanation: Running sum ... rssb ris-3451-tom